1979, a design bureau on the outskirts of Beijing, China. A group of engineers from Norinco’s Vehicle Research Institute spreads photographs across a workbench. The photographs show a French armored personnel carrier, the Renault VAB, documented at a Paris defense exhibition. Six wheels, boxy welded hull, a rear ramp for infantry.
The engineers study it for a long time, then they begin to draw. What emerges over the next several years looks, to a casual observer, almost identical to what they were studying. Six wheels, blunt nose, sloping glacis, a rear troop ramp. Western analysts will spend decades calling it a copy, a clone, a straight imitation of French engineering.
They are wrong about almost every part of that claim. The chassis is a licensed Mercedes-Benz truck frame built in Chongqing. The engine is a Deutz diesel from West Germany. The cannon is descended from a Soviet anti-aircraft gun. The internal layout is entirely different from the VAB’s. The only thing genuinely French about it is the silhouette, and even that similarity may have been coincidence as much as calculation.
It will enter service with the People’s Liberation Army in 1995. It will be exported to more than 15 nations across Africa and Asia. It will carry infantry in Sri Lanka’s jungle war, move armored columns into Somalia, fight Boko Haram across the Sahel, and deploy to the forests of the Eastern Congo.
Equipped with radar-guided surface-to-air missiles that will be fired at United Nations surveillance aircraft. Its designation was WZ551, and it became the most commercially successful wheeled armored vehicle China has ever built. To understand why the WZ551 existed, you need to understand the problem the PLA faced in 1979.
China’s ground forces were enormous in number and catastrophically slow in practice. The army fielded over 3 million soldiers and thousands of tanks, but almost everything in its inventory was tracked, heavy, and designed for attritional warfare along the Soviet border in Manchuria.
The invasion of Vietnam in February 1979 exposed the structural failure with brutal clarity. PLA units advancing into Vietnamese territory were outpaced by their own logistics. Infantry had no armored carriers to move them under fire. The army that outnumbered every force in Asia could not exploit its own breakthroughs fast enough to matter.
The PLA’s leadership issued a requirement for a wheeled armored personnel carrier the same year. Not tracked, not heavy, something that could travel on roads without destroying them. Cover long distances on a single fuel load and carry an infantry section in reasonable protection across terrain that varied from the deserts of Xinjiang to the highlands of Tibet.
Norinco’s Vehicle Research Institute won the design competition in 1981 with a prototype built on a foundation that was, in every mechanical sense, German. The chassis came from the Tiema XC2030, a 6×6 truck manufactured in Chongqing under license from Mercedes-Benz of West Germany.
The engine was a Deutz BF8L413F, an air-cooled eight-cylinder diesel producing 320 horsepower. Air-cooled engines carry a specific advantage in military use. They require no water, no radiator, no coolant lines that rupture under fire, and no freeze risk at altitude. In the thin air of western China, that distinction was not theoretical, it was essential.
The hull was welded steel, angled at the front to deflect incoming fire. In combat configuration, the vehicle weighed 15.3 tons, carried a crew of three and nine passengers, and could reach 85 km/h on paved roads. The range on a single fill was approximately 600 km, enough to cross an entire Chinese province without stopping.
Two rear-mounted propellers made it fully amphibious, capable of crossing rivers at 8 km/h without any preparation by the crew. Run-flat tires allowed continued movement for 100 km after puncture by small arms fire. The armament on the baseline infantry fighting vehicle version was the ZPT90, a 25-mm autocannon capable of engaging light vehicles, prepared positions, and low-flying aircraft.
Later variants would mount a stabilized 30-mm cannon with thermal sighting, antitank guided missiles on a launch rail, and in the most advanced configuration, eight surface-to-air missiles above a rotating launcher integrated with a phased array radar. The development was not clean. The first production variant, formally designated the Type 90, entered limited PLA service in 1990, but was underpowered and handled poorly in mountainous terrain.
Fewer than 100 were built before Norinco’s engineers redesigned the engine installation, rebalanced the axles, and produced the improved variant known as the Type 92. It was design certified in June 1994 after 30,000 km of road and cross-country testing, and accepted into full PLA service in 1995. There was briefly a moment when the gun on every one of these vehicles could have been entirely different.
In October 1988, Norinco signed a formal agreement with the French arms manufacturer GIAT to install a French 25-mm cannon on the WZ551, complete with a stabilized mount, night vision optics, and a modern fire control computer. A prototype was built. The cannon was airlifted to China to meet the schedule.
The resulting vehicle was designated NGV-1, and it worked. Then the Tiananmen Square crackdown of June 1989 ended the program in a matter of weeks. The European Union adopted an arms embargo against China at the Madrid Council on 26 June 1989. The NGV-1 was canceled. The French technology it had briefly touched was gone.
Norinco reverted to the ZPT90, a cannon ultimately descended from a Chinese copy of a Soviet anti-aircraft gun. It did not stop them. The first serious combat test came not in Africa, but on an island 12,000 km from Beijing. Sri Lanka had been receiving Chinese armored vehicles since 1991. By 2008, the Sri Lanka armored core fielded 190 WZ551 family vehicles in its mechanized infantry regiment, more than any other single platform in the army’s inventory.
These were not peacekeeping transports. The Sri Lanka army used them in direct armored assaults against Liberation Tigers of Tamil Eelam defensive lines in the north of the island during Eelam War IV, the final and decisive campaign that ended the conflict in May 2009. Operating in jungle terrain and flooded paddy fields that immobilized many wheeled vehicles, the WZ551’s combination of road speed, amphibious crossing capability, and 25-mm firepower proved functional enough to sustain the army’s advance through 3 years of high-intensity conventional fighting. Sri Lanka won that war. The WZ551 was part of the machinery that won it. The combat record in South Asia opened doors in Africa that no amount of marketing could have opened alone. Sudan became the first African state to operate the type at meaningful scale. The Sudanese Military Industry Corporation began building the vehicle under license in Khartoum around 2006 under the designation Sharif 2. Versions of it saw service in internal operations
in Blue Nile and South Kordofan in 2016, where Sudanese government forces used them in combined arms sweeps against the Sudan People’s Liberation Movement North. Kenya followed with a procurement of 32 vehicles delivered in 2007. Those vehicles crossed the Somali border in October 2011 during Operation Linda Nchi, and they operated under the African Union Mission in Somalia through the capture of Kismayo in September 2012, Cameroon took delivery of 18 fire support variants mounting a 105 mm rifled cannon on the same hull. By 2014, those vehicles were deployed against Boko Haram in the Lake Chad basin under Operation Alpha. The pattern was the same in every capital. A Chinese defense attaché arrived with a price. The price was somewhere between $500,000 and $650,000 per vehicle based on documented purchases in South America and West Africa. No end-use certification. No human rights monitoring agreement. No multi-year offset requirement. Financing available through a Chinese
state bank, sometimes structured against commodity exports. Delivery within 18 months. No Western manufacturer could match any part of that offer. Niger received only two of the type, which made what happened at Bosso on the 3rd of June 2016 especially visible. Boko Haram overran the Nigerian forward operating base in the Diffa region that morning.
The United States State Department confirmed the toll the following day. 30 Nigerian and two Nigerian soldiers killed, 67 wounded. When Boko Haram released propaganda footage of captured equipment, one of Niger’s two WZ551 vehicles appeared in frame, destroyed. It was the first confirmed combat loss of the type to a non-state armed group in Africa, and analysts at IHS Jane’s Defence Weekly identified it from the footage within days.
But the moment that most clearly revealed what this platform had become came in February 2024 in the forests of Eastern Democratic Republic of Congo. Rwanda has been operating WZ551 family vehicles for over a decade. Among the variants it received was the Yitian, a short-range air defense configuration that mounts eight TY-90 surface-to-air missiles on a rotating launcher above the six-wheel chassis controlled by a phased-array radar integrated into the hull.
The Yitian was designed to protect armored columns from helicopter gunship and drone attack. In early 2024, United Nations peacekeeping forces in North Kivu province were using Falco surveillance drones to monitor movement in Rutshuru territory, an area held by M23 rebels, and according to multiple UN investigations, supported by Rwandan Defense Force units operating inside Congolese territory.
Around the 7th of February 2024, a UN internal document dated the 12th of February, seen by the AFP news agency, recorded that a suspected Rwandan Defense Force vehicle fired a surface-to-air missile at a UN Falco drone approximately 70 km north of Goma. The drone was not destroyed. French military intelligence reportedly confirmed the vehicle identification.
The platform was a WZ551 configured as a Yitian air defense system. It was the first confirmed combat use of the Chinese Yitian missile system in Africa. A vehicle originally designed to move PLA infantry across Chinese provincial highways had become an air defense platform confronting Western-supplied surveillance technology in an active interstate conflict.
On paper, the French Renault VAB looks like the superior vehicle in every category that matters. It entered service in 1976. 5,000 or more have been built across four-wheel and six-wheel configurations. It has accumulated combat experience in Lebanon, Chad, the Ivory Coast, Afghanistan, and Mali across five decades of real wars.
The modern VAB Mark 3 is a more refined, better integrated, and more thoroughly proven platform than the WZ551 in almost every technical dimension. In practice, none of that matters to a Ministry of Defense in sub-Saharan Africa working with a defense procurement budget measured in tens of millions of dollars.
The modern VAB in its current Mark 3 and Lakota configurations cost roughly what a Stryker costs. The Stryker sale to Bulgaria notified to the United States Congress in September 2023 priced 183 vehicles at $1.5 billion equating to roughly $8.2 million per hull before training and sustainment. No African army has that budget.
No African army can meet the export certification requirements that accompany an American or French military transfer. The German Boxer is more expensive still and is available only to NATO allies and close partners. Russia’s BTR-80 and BTR-82 were the closest genuine competitors on price. Before 2022, Russia competed seriously for the African wheeled armored carrier market and won significant contracts.
Since February 2022, Russian logistics, spare parts networks, and diplomatic attention have been redirected toward Ukraine at scale. China has moved into the resulting gap with speed and discipline. According to SIPRI data on international arms transfers, China accounted for 18% of all major arms deliveries to Africa in the period 2020 to 2024, second only to Russia at 21% and ahead of the United States at 16%.
The WZ551’s deeper legacy is not its own export success. It is what it made possible. The engineering lessons absorbed from six-wheel chassis dynamics, the Deutz engine installation, the modular turret ring, and 15 years of operational feedback from a dozen armies fed directly into the development of the ZBL-09, the 8×8 wheeled infantry fighting vehicle revealed at China’s 60th anniversary parade in 2009.
That platform is now in PLA service in numbers exceeding 6,000 hulls and has been exported to Thailand, Venezuela, and Argentina. The WZ551 was the proof that China could build a wheeled armored vehicle family from scratch and sell it to the world. Everything that followed was built on that proof.
Total production of the WZ551 family is estimated between 2,000 and 3,000 vehicles for the PLA with approximately 200 more exported across 15 to 18 countries. It remains in active production for the export market and for domestic specialist variants, including the PLL 05, a 120 mm gun mortar on the same hull.
